énigme formules plusieurs conditions plusieurs cas
Résolu/Fermé
amandine
-
27 févr. 2018 à 19:14
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 - 28 févr. 2018 à 11:00
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 - 28 févr. 2018 à 11:00
A voir également:
- énigme formules plusieurs conditions plusieurs cas
- Formule excel pour additionner plusieurs cellules - Guide
- Formules excel de base - Guide
- Mise en forme conditionnelle excel plusieurs conditions - Guide
- Cas ram - Guide
- Formules - Télécharger - Études & Formations
2 réponses
Vaucluse
Messages postés
26496
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
1 avril 2022
6 394
27 févr. 2018 à 19:28
27 févr. 2018 à 19:28
Bonsoir
=SI(ET(OU(I2="C";I2="V");H36<3311);0;SI(ET(OU(I2="C";I2="V");H36>3311;H36<13244);H36*SI(I2="V";0,7;1);SI(ET(OU(I2="C";I2="V");H36>13244);13244;"")))
il y aura surement à placer des >= ou<= quelques parts, au cas ou les valeurs de H tombent sur les limites
et cette fois essayez de nous dire si ça fonctionne, je ne crois pas avoir vu de réponse sur les précédentes propositions?
crdlmnt
=SI(ET(OU(I2="C";I2="V");H36<3311);0;SI(ET(OU(I2="C";I2="V");H36>3311;H36<13244);H36*SI(I2="V";0,7;1);SI(ET(OU(I2="C";I2="V");H36>13244);13244;"")))
il y aura surement à placer des >= ou<= quelques parts, au cas ou les valeurs de H tombent sur les limites
et cette fois essayez de nous dire si ça fonctionne, je ne crois pas avoir vu de réponse sur les précédentes propositions?
crdlmnt
Vaucluse
Messages postés
26496
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
1 avril 2022
6 394
28 févr. 2018 à 08:37
28 févr. 2018 à 08:37
Bonjour
en attendant vos précisions (message précédent), voyez ce modèle
l'ordre des conditions (surtout la dernière) sera peut être à modifier selon ce qui se passe en H36
(par exemple si H36 >13244 mais <J11, la formule appliquera la 1° condition)
à affiner donc
https://mon-partage.fr/f/paCHa5pC/
crdlmnt
en attendant vos précisions (message précédent), voyez ce modèle
l'ordre des conditions (surtout la dernière) sera peut être à modifier selon ce qui se passe en H36
(par exemple si H36 >13244 mais <J11, la formule appliquera la 1° condition)
à affiner donc
https://mon-partage.fr/f/paCHa5pC/
crdlmnt
27 févr. 2018 à 20:09
J'ai répondu hier en mettant que cela fonctionnait mais a priori, ça n'a pas pris ma réponse ou je suis encore plus mauvaise sur un forum que sur excel ;). Donc MERCI pour hier ça fonctionne hâte de tester celle-ci, je vous tiens au courant.
MERCI BONNE SOIREE
27 févr. 2018 à 20:19
Cela ne fonctionne pas, mais je croix que cela viens de mon explication de base en gros en formule je voudrais un truc avec c'est conditions là, je sais pas is c'est plus parlant:
SI(ET(OU(I1="C";I1="V");H36<J11);H36;H36*SI(I1="V";0,7;1);SI(ET(OU(I1="C";I1="V");H36>3311;H36<13244);H36;H36*(I1="V";0,7;1);SI(ET(OU(I1="C";I1="V");H36>13244);13244;"")))
voila sinon dans formule écrite précédemment c'est le début qui cloche c'est pas égale 0 mais = H36 pour "C" ou H36*0.7 pour "V"
merci pour votre réponse
27 févr. 2018 à 20:55
Il y a des choses qui coincent (un peu) dans votre demande, c'est traiter la valeur de H36 avec J11, 3311 et 13244. On suppose que la condition si H36<J11 s'applique quelque soit la position de H36 entre 3311 et 13244?
Merci donc de confirmer:
et je regarde ça demain matin si personne ne propose quelque chose., je ferme pour ce soir
bonne soirée
crdlmnt
28 févr. 2018 à 09:47
Je vais essayer d'être plus claire (enfin j'espère) et j'ai simplifié les contraintes :
SI H36<13244 alors H36 pour C
SI H37<13244 alors H37 pour V
SI H36>13244 alors 13244 pour C.
Mais SI H37>13244 alors 13244 pour V.
Voila
Cdt
Modifié le 28 févr. 2018 à 10:16
on va put être finir par s'en sortir:
=SI(OU(ET(H36>13244;J1="C");ET(H37>13244;J1="V"));13244;SI(ET(H36<=13244;J1="C");H36;SI(ET(H37<=13244;J1="V");H37;"")))
avec un peu de chance, ça devrait aller!
crdlmnt